Seal kits are designed to replace worn or damaged seals within a hydraulic pump. Over time, seals can degrade due to wear and tear, exposure to harsh fluids, or extreme temperature variations. A compromised seal can lead to leaks, reduced operating pressure, and ultimately, pump failure. Therefore, having a reliable hydraulic gear pump seal kit on hand can prevent costly downtimes and repairs, ensuring that the hydraulic system operates efficiently.
At their core, cylinder seal kits consist of various seals and gaskets designed to fit specific cylinder sizes and applications
. These components are typically made from materials that can withstand the high pressures and temperatures found in hydraulic and pneumatic systems, such as rubber, polyurethane, and fluoropolymers.
